FTP, or File Transfer Protocol, is a standard network protocol for transferring files between a client, such as a personal computer, and a server over the Internet. It lets users easily upload, download, and manage their website files.
Using FTP provides greater control over file management, faster transfers, and the ability to handle large files efficiently. You need an account for that.

How to Set Up an FTP Account and Connect to Your Server
First, log in to your client area. Visit simplenet.io and click Log in.
Access the Hosting Control Panel
After entering your credentials, access the control panel. Click on Services, choose your WordPress hosting plan, and open the panel.
Create the FTP Account
Select your website inside the hosting control panel. Open the Advanced FTP section and click Add Account.

In the next window, choose a username and a strong password. Save these details for later use. Set the directory access level. If full access is needed, leave the field blank. Click Add to complete the process.

Now, you have created an FTP account.
Connect Using an FTP Client
To connect, use an FTP client like FileZilla. Launch FileZilla and click the first icon in the top left corner to go to Site Manager.
Click New Site and enter the username (the one you created earlier), the password (the one you saved earlier), and the host. For the host, you can use your domain name. If you have Cloudflare, enter the server’s IP address.

Manage Your Files
After a successful connection, manage your files directly. On the right side of the screen are the Server files in the public_html folder, which contains all WordPress data. On the left side of the screen, you have your local files. Upload or download files as needed.
With these steps, your FTP account is ready, and you can transfer files smoothly using FileZilla.
